Construction of Splines
| csape |
Cubic spline interpolation with end conditions |
| csapi |
Cubic spline interpolation |
| csaps |
Cubic smoothing spline |
| cscvn |
`Natural' or periodic interpolating cubic spline curve |
| getcurve |
Interactive creation of cubic spline curve |
| ppmak |
Put together spline in ppform |
| rpmak |
Put together rational spline in rpform |
| rscvn |
Piecewise biarc Hermite interpolation |
| rsmak |
Put together rational spline in rBform |
| spapi |
Spline interpolation |
| spaps |
Smoothing spline |
| spap2 |
Least-squares spline approximation |
| spcrv |
Spline curve by uniform subdivision |
| spmak |
Put together spline in B-form |
| stmak |
Put together function in stform |
| tpaps |
Thin-plate smoothing spline |
Operators
| fnbrk |
Name and part(s) of form |
| fnchg |
Change part(s) of form |
| fncmb |
Arithmetic with function(s) |
| fnder |
Differentiate function |
| fndir |
Directional derivative of function |
| fnint |
Integrate function |
| fnjmp |
Jumps, i.e., f(x+)-f(x-) |
| fnmin |
Minimum of function in given interval |
| fnplt |
Plot function |
| fnrfn |
Insert additional points into the partition of a form |
| fntlr |
Taylor coefficients or polynomial |
| fnval |
Evaluate function |
| fnxtr |
Extrapolate function |
| fnzeros |
Zeros of continuous function in given interval |
| fn2fm |
Convert to specified form |
Work with Breaks, Knots, and Sites
| aptknt |
Acceptable knot sequence |
| augknt |
Augment knot sequence |
| aveknt |
Provide knot averages |
| brk2knt |
Convert breaks with multiplicities into knots |
| chbpnt |
Good data sites, Chebyshev-Demko points |
| knt2brk |
Convert knots to breaks and their multiplicities |
| knt2mlt |
Knot multiplicities |
| newknt |
New break distribution |
| optknt |
Knot distribution `optimal' for interpolation |
| sorted |
Locate sites with respect to meshsites |
